It seems that both Kodak and Fuji have discontinued their internegative
films!

What choice is left - I have more 35mm slides I want to copy onto 4x5
negative film.  This "changing to digital" is giving me much grief.

Can I copy the slides onto my regular shooting film like vc160 or Fuji NPS?
I normally use my enlarger as the light source.
